Jackson Merrill has emerged as one of the most important young players for the San Diego Padres, and fans are looking forward to seeing if Jackson Merrill will play tonight against the Colorado Rockies. Jackson Merrill had been absent from a few games as he was injured, but he came back this week and was on fine form. The game tonight will start at 8:10 pm ET and will be held at Coors Field, Denver, Colorado.
Jackson Merrill is back from injury and fuels the Padres offense
Jackson Merrill sat out 24 games with a right hamstring injury but returned to the Padres lineup earlier this week.

He has since not indicated losing his steam. On Friday night against the Rockies, Jackson Merrill contributed three hits and two runs driven in as San Diego won in a wild 13-9 fashion. His bat and energy were instrumental in keeping the Padres on top during a high-scoring affair.
Earlier this week, Jackson Merrill also had a scare when he was struck by a pitch on his forearm against the Yankees. But he immediately said he was all right and continued to play. The Padres have kept a close eye on him, and no symptoms of more problems have manifested.

At long last: on the IPL, Royal Challengers Bengaluru's win
Royal Challengers Bengaluru (RCB) played the Indian Premier League's (IPL) inaugural game on April 18, 2008. It was a night that, however, belonged to rival Kolkata Knight Riders with Brendon McCullum's unbeaten 158 putting the match well beyond the host in its backyard at the M. Chinnaswamy Stadium. In the subsequent editions, the franchise with a fiercely loyal fan base, promised much, delivered little and had three runner-up finishes to show. Finally, the ghosts of the past were laid to rest when Rajat Patidar's men claimed the title with a six-run victory over Punjab Kings in the summit clash at Ahmedabad's Narendra Modi Stadium on Tuesday night. RCB's triumph in the IPL's 18th edition was also a tribute to Virat Kohli's longevity. He has been with the squad since its first game in 2008. In a unit that featured stars such as Rahul Dravid, AB de Villiers, Chris Gayle and Ross Taylor in the past, Kohli has been the forever spine. The young lad has grown into a patriarch, and he has achieved enough and more with the Indian team, both as player and captain, but a missing IPL trophy, always rankled him. Finally that aberration has been corrected and there was no mistaking the relief and joy that coursed through him on a surreal June night. Patidar's assurance, Kohli's experience, spinner Krunal Pandya's choking spells, and Josh Hazlewood's sharp pace, all combined well while many others dished out cameos to keep RCB in the hunt through the latest IPL. Even if the cup proved elusive, Punjab Kings did remarkably well, especially its captain Shreyas Iyer; he will have a larger role with the Indian ODI team whenever Rohit Sharma and Kohli bid adieu to that format. Among the rest, Mumbai Indians, after a lukewarm start, surged back and found a berth in the play-offs, one that also featured Gujarat Titans. If the IPL was all about RCB's redemption song and Punjab Kings' chutzpah, equally, it mirrored the decline of a pedigreed outfit, the Chennai Super Kings (CSK), which finished last. An ageing M.S. Dhoni could not stem the rot and former champion CSK will have to rebuild afresh in the coming editions. Having commenced on March 22, the IPL stretched interminably and a break caused by the Pahalgam terror attack and the resultant Operation Sindoor, forced a change in schedule. The IPL also highlighted talented players such as young Vaibhav Suryavanshi and Sai Sudharsan. As a sporting brand, the league is formidable but, as Kohli said, Tests are five levels above in quality and, hopefully, modern players will respect this reality.

MLB All-Star Game voting: How does it work and when will final team be announced?
The 2025 MLB All-Star Game, set for July 15 at Truist Park in Atlanta, hosted by the Atlanta Braves, features a fan voting process to select starting players, with pitchers and reserves chosen by players and the Commissioner's Office. Fans can vote for eight starting position players and a designated hitter in each league, with the first round of voting running from June 4 to June 26. The top vote-getter in each league becomes a starter automatically and the two players at the infield positions and six outfielders advance to the second phase of voting. The voting runs from June 30 to July 2, with winners getting starting spots. If the top vote-getter is an outfielder, then four players advance to fill the final two spots. The MLB All-Star Game voting determines the starting position players (excluding pitchers) for the American League (AL) and National League (NL) teams, each comprising 34 players (20 position players, 14 pitchers). The process is split into two phases: How it Works: Fans vote for AL and NL starters at each position (one player per infield position, three outfielders, one designated hitter). Voting opened on June 4 at noon ET and runs through June 26 at noon ET. Fans can vote up to five times every 24 hours via all 30 MLB club sites, the MLB App, or the MLB Ballpark App. An additional daily vote is available through the Konami eBaseball™: MLB Pro Spirit mobile app. Fans can write in one player per position not listed on the ballot, but only once per ballot. The top vote-getter in each league automatically secures a starting spot. The top two vote-getters at each position (top six for outfielders) advance to Phase 2, with results revealed on June 26 at 6 PM ET on MLB Network. If an outfielder leads the league, only the next four outfielders advance. How it works: Fans vote among the Phase 1 finalists to select the remaining starters (one per position, three outfielders). Voting runs from June 30 at noon ET to July 2 at noon ET, with fans limited to one vote per 24 hours on MLB platforms. Winners are announced on July 2 at 7 PM ET on ESPN, forming the starting lineups (eight position players plus a DH per league). The remaining 23 players per team (14 pitchers, 9 reserves) are selected via player ballots (17 AL, 16 NL players) and Commissioner's Office choices (6 AL, 8 NL). Starting pitchers and DHs (for NL) are determined solely by player ballots and the Commissioner's Office. If a voted starter cannot play, the player with the next-most fan votes from Phase 2 replaces them. The Commissioner's Office fills the reserve spot. Phase 1 finalists: Top two vote-getters per position (top six outfielders) announced on June 26, 2025, at 6 PM ET on MLB Network. Starting lineups: Phase 2 winners, comprising the eight starting position players and DH for each league, will be announced on July 2, 2025, at 7 PM ET on ESPN. Full rosters: Complete 34-player rosters, including pitchers and reserves, announced on July 6, 2025, at 5 PM ET. Managers: Dave Roberts (Los Angeles Dodgers, NL) and Aaron Boone (New York Yankees, AL) will manage the 2025 All-Star teams, following their 2024 pennant wins. The 95th MLB All-Star Game airs on FOX at 8 PM ET on July 15, 2025, with a $640,000 bonus pool split among the winning team's 34 players ($20,000 each).

How Manny Machado sparked San Diego Padres' comeback in another extra-inning thriller
How Manny Machado sparked San Diego Padres' comeback in another extra-inning thriller (Image Source: Getty Images) Manny Machado delivered a masterclass performance that exemplified clutch hitting at its finest, going 4-for-4 and delivering the game-tying two-run single with two outs in the ninth inning to propel the San Diego Padres to a dramatic 3-2 victory over the San Francisco Giants in extra innings. The third baseman's heroics on Tuesday night at Oracle Park marked the second consecutive extra-inning triumph for the Padres, showcasing their resilience and championship mentality. With the bases loaded and the season on the line, Manny Machado rose to the occasion against Giants closer Camilo Doval, whose previously untouchable 20⅔-inning scoreless streak—the longest active streak in Major League Baseball—finally came to an end. Manny Machado's perfect night sets the stage for a dramatic finish Tomas's hitting performance that day will be long remembered as one of the highlights of the season. The three singles and a two-run hit by Manny Machado left Oracle Park completely stunned. When Fernando Tatis Junior and Luis Arraez both drew walks from Doval, putting runners on second and third with two outs, he got his chance to play. Giants pitcher Landen Roupp kept dominating for 6⅓ scoreless innings, but Manny Machado's persistence finally led to the winning run. Jake Cronenworth delivers winning blow in tenth inning thriller Manny Machado tied the game, but Jake Cronenworth made the game-winning hit in the tenth inning. It was a ground ball hit by the utility player that made Casey Schmitt dive, which allowed Jackson Merrill to score from third. Spencer Bivens struck out the first two batters before Jake Cronenworth's hit, which made the moment even more exciting. The San Diego Padres pitchers in the bullpen have remained calm when the pressure is high. Yuki Matsui threw a perfect ninth inning to get the win and Jeremiah Estrada ended the game by striking out the last three batters and getting his second save of the year. The Giants kept struggling to score, making it 16 consecutive games in which they failed to get more than four runs—their second-longest run since they moved to San Francisco in 1958.
